Webb24 okt. 2024 · Justified P/B = (ROE − g) / (r − g). When the expected dividend growth is 5.0%, the justified P/B = (0.14 − 0.05) / (0.10 − 0.05) = 1.80. This is greater than the … WebbThe formula to calculate the justified P/E ratio is as follows. Justified P/E Ratio = [ (DPS / EPS) * (1 + g)] / (k – g) Note how the “ (DPS / EPS)” component is the dividend payout ratio %. Since the payout ratio is expressed in the form of a percentage, the GGM formula is effectively converted into the justified P/E ratio.

WebblRegressing PS ratios against net margins, PS = 0.27 + 8.06 (Net Margin) R2= 65.09% lThus, a 1% increase in the margin results in an increase of 0.08 in the price sales ratios. lThe regression also allows us to get predicted PS ratios for these firms PS Ratios: Actual versus Predicted Values
